Expandable Graphite Flame Retardant
CAS Number: 1034343-98-0
Featured inFlame Retardants
Expandable graphite (EG) is an intercalated graphite compound that undergoes rapid intumescent expansion (50–300x) when heated above 200 °C, forming an insulating worm-like char that physically blocks heat and flame from reaching the underlying material. It is widely used in polyurethane foam, intumescent coatings, sealants, and rubber as a highly effective non-halogen flame retardant. EG is particularly valued for its mechanical intumescent action independent of chemical char-forming reactions, providing reliable fire protection even in non-charring polymers.

Applications
- Rigid and flexible polyurethane foam for building insulation with B1/B2 fire rating
- Intumescent fire-stop sealants, caulks, and foam for cable and pipe penetrations
- Intumescent structural steel fireproofing coating acid source replacement
- Rubber EPDM roof membranes and automotive seals requiring FR
- Epoxy and polyurethane adhesive fire-retardant systems for construction joints
Key Features
- Physical intumescent expansion (200–300 mL/g) creates insulating char 50–300x original volume instantly on heating
- Halogen-free and low smoke: no corrosive gases or toxic combustion products released on expansion
- Expansion onset adjustable (180–220 °C) through intercalant chemistry to match specific polymer processing
- Multiple mesh sizes available to balance foam cell structure quality with FR expansion performance
